The cheapest way to get from Vienna to Loser is to drive which costs €45 - €70 and takes 3h 17m.
The fastest way to get from Vienna to Loser is to drive which takes 3h 17m and costs €45 - €70.
The distance between Vienna and Loser is 328 km. The road distance is 292.8 km.
The best way to get from Vienna to Loser without a car is to train which takes 3h 51m and costs €200 - €310.
It takes approximately 3h 51m to get from Vienna to Loser, including transfers.
Yes, the driving distance between Vienna to Loser is 293 km. It takes approximately 3h 17m to drive from Vienna to Loser.

What companies run services between Vienna, Austria and Loser, Styria, Austria?
ÖBB Intercity operates a train from Wien Westbahnhof to Bad Aussee once daily. Tickets cost €19–90 and the journey takes 3h 28m.
